Proper maintenance:
Most car owners understand the importance of routine maintenance like oil changes and tire rotations. However, there are other aspects of car care that are often overlooked but are just as important to the longevity of your vehicle. Something as simple as checking and changing your car’s fluids and filters on a regular basis can make a big difference in how well your car runs and how long it lasts.
Neglecting to change your engine oil, for example, can lead to sludge buildup and engine damage. Dirty oil can also cause your car to run less efficiently, costing you money in gas over time. It’s important to check your owner’s manual to find out what type of oil is best for your car and how often it should be changed.
Similarly, dirty air filters can restrict airflow to your engine, causing it to work harder than it needs to.

Driving habits:
In order to conserve fuel and prevent wear and tear on your car, there are a few driving habits you can adopt. First, avoid sudden starts and stops. This means accelerating and decelerating slowly and smoothly. Second, avoid high speeds. Not only will this conserve fuel, but it will also prevent the car from experiencing too much wear and tear. Third, keep your car well-maintained. This includes things like regularly checking the oil level and tire pressure. By following these simple tips, you can help extend the life of your car.
